The role
The World Intellectual Property Organization (WIPO) is seeking a Senior Administrative Assistant to provide high-level administrative and operational support within the Office of the Director General or a Sector Lead. The role involves managing executive priorities, coordinating stakeholder engagement, and ensuring effective office operations.
What you'll do
- Provide senior-level administrative and operational support to the Director General, Sector Lead, or designated senior managers
- Manage complex schedules, high-level meetings and competing priorities
- Prepare, review and coordinate correspondence, reports, briefing materials, presentations and other executive documentation
- Serve as a key liaison with internal and external stakeholders
- Facilitate executive travel, missions, visits and events
- Liaise with the Travel Unit for administrative support
What it takes
- Completion of secondary education
- At least eight years of administrative support experience
- Experience supporting senior managers in an international environment
- Excellent knowledge of English or French
- Working knowledge of the other language
- Proficiency in digital workplace, collaboration, and AI-enabled productivity tools
